This organic and elegant ring is rich in texture, with the added luxury of 18ct gold  adorning its band. This ring is a UK size R and measures 2.5mm in width and 1.5mm deep. The organic texture that surrounds the outside is emphasised by a deep patination and is the perfect contrast to the high shine, mirror finish of the interior and edges. Smart and sophisticated, this ring is perfect for everyday wear, to be dressed up or down, or to be added to a stack of existing rings. This ring has been made as a one off but if you would like one made to order then please get in touch and allow approximately 6 weeks for delivery.

This is part of the Artefacts collection which is characterised by deep, organic textures, oxidisation and the added elegance of splashes of gold. It is opulent and contemporary yet reminiscent of something quite ancient. A nod to the past brought into the present. 

This ring comes full hallmarked by the Birmingham assay office as your assurance of quality, and will arrive gift boxed with care instructions and a free polishing cloth.
